Fixed some codeql warnings

Signed-off-by: Trial97 <alexandru.tripon97@gmail.com>
This commit is contained in:
Trial97
2024-01-30 12:37:34 +02:00
parent 7317105e4d
commit 5afe75e821
11 changed files with 15 additions and 16 deletions

View File

@ -29,7 +29,7 @@ class JavaChecker : public Task {
explicit JavaChecker(QString path, QString args, int minMem = 0, int maxMem = 0, int permGen = 0, int id = 0, QObject* parent = 0);
signals:
void checkFinished(Result result);
void checkFinished(const Result& result);
protected:
virtual void executeTask() override;

View File

@ -170,7 +170,7 @@ void JavaListLoadTask::executeTask()
int id = 0;
for (QString candidate : candidate_paths) {
auto checker = new JavaChecker(candidate, "", 0, 0, 0, id, this);
connect(checker, &JavaChecker::checkFinished, [this](JavaChecker::Result result) { m_results << result; });
connect(checker, &JavaChecker::checkFinished, [this](const JavaChecker::Result& result) { m_results << result; });
job->addTask(Task::Ptr(checker));
id++;
}
@ -181,7 +181,7 @@ void JavaListLoadTask::executeTask()
void JavaListLoadTask::javaCheckerFinished()
{
QList<JavaInstallPtr> candidates;
std::sort(m_results.begin(), m_results.end(), [](JavaChecker::Result a, JavaChecker::Result b) { return a.id < b.id; });
std::sort(m_results.begin(), m_results.end(), [](const JavaChecker::Result& a, const JavaChecker::Result& b) { return a.id < b.id; });
qDebug() << "Found the following valid Java installations:";
for (auto result : m_results) {

View File

@ -43,12 +43,12 @@ QString JavaVersion::toString() const
return m_string;
}
bool JavaVersion::requiresPermGen()
bool JavaVersion::requiresPermGen() const
{
return !m_parseable || m_major < 8;
}
bool JavaVersion::isModular()
bool JavaVersion::isModular() const
{
return m_parseable && m_major >= 9;
}

View File

@ -24,9 +24,9 @@ class JavaVersion {
bool operator==(const JavaVersion& rhs);
bool operator>(const JavaVersion& rhs);
bool requiresPermGen();
bool requiresPermGen() const;
bool isModular();
bool isModular() const;
QString toString() const;

View File

@ -49,7 +49,6 @@ void ArchiveJavaDownloader::executeTask()
auto fullPath = entry->getFullPath();
connect(download.get(), &NetJob::finished, [download, this] { disconnect(this, &Task::aborted, download.get(), &NetJob::abort); });
// connect(download.get(), &NetJob::aborted, [path] { APPLICATION->instances()->destroyStagingPath(path); });
connect(download.get(), &NetJob::progress, this, &ArchiveJavaDownloader::progress);
connect(download.get(), &NetJob::failed, this, &ArchiveJavaDownloader::emitFailed);
connect(this, &Task::aborted, download.get(), &NetJob::abort);